Drink-driver banned after lying to police

A 45-YEAR-OLD man who failed a breathalyser test and told police his friend had been at the wheel has been banned from driving.

Stephen Skinner was arrested when his ex-wife called the police after he went to her home and banged on the door while shouting, Derby Crown Court heard.

When police caught up with him, he failed a breath test but said his friend had been driving his car. However, in court, he admitted driving with excess alcohol on November 26.

Skinner, 45, of Oxford Street, Long Eaton, was disqualified from driving for four years.

He was given a three-month jail sentence, suspended for a year, told to attend a education, training and employment programme and ordered to obey a three-month curfew between 9pm and 6am, which will be electronically monitored.

Skinner must pay an £80 victim surcharge.
